Why did many Americans feel that the result of the 1824 election was fraudulent

Many Americans feel that the result of the 1824 election was fraudulent because no one received a majority of votes, the house of representatives chose a new president from among three candidates; Henry clay was not allowed on the ballot.

The Open Door policy was a statement of principles initiated by the United States in 1899 and 1900. It called for protection of equal privileges for all countries trading with China and for the support of Chinese territorial and administrative integrity.
